Drains and flooding Tring Road onto The Avenue

Along Tring Road leading down onto The Avenue, the council created a raised lip due to water flowing down onto The Avenue. This has not worked, such that when there is torrential rain, a large volume of rain water runs into The Avenue creating a flood. It is considered that in reality there are not enough drains to deal with the water. The residents of The Avenue have undertaken some additional drain works and installed 3 cubic meter of soak away crates to help with the situation, this has helped, but during a recent period of heavy rain The Avenue flooded. The excess water from Tring Road needs to be addressed.
